China's ET Solar Raises $19 Million Series A Funding

ET Solar Group Corp., a Nanjing-based integrated manufacturer of photovoltaic products including ingot, wafer, module, and state-of- the-art dual-axis tracking systems with manufacturing facilities located in Taizhou, China, recently announced the completion of a US$19 million private equity placement transaction. 



The Series A redeemable convertible preferred share placement was led by Tsing Capital / China Environment Fund, a highly experienced institutional investor dedicated to cleantech investment in China, and joined by another prominent institutional investor. 



Commenting on the news, Xinghua Wang, chairman of ET Solar, said, "As a vertically integrated solar company that focuses on downstream part of the value chain, ET Solar is well positioned to capture the exponential growth of the solar industry and represents a very attractive investment opportunity to the investors."
